BIK: Value of requests for housing loans increased 49.0 % y/y in February

The value of mortgage loan applications in Poland rose 49.0% y/y in February, according to the Credit Information Bureau (BIK). A total of 44,490 individuals applied for a housing loan, up 34.5% y/y and 22.6% m/m compared with January 2026.

The average requested mortgage amount reached PLN 497,060, an increase of 10.7% y/y and 1.0% m/m — the highest level on record. BIK attributes the surge to improving creditworthiness, a recovering real estate market, and growing interest in refinancing existing loans. Demand has also been supported by last year’s interest rate cuts and expectations of further reductions in 2026, along with rising nominal and real wages that have increased borrowing capacity.
